Abstract

<P>P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To effectively dissolve a detergent by the time the detergent is fed into a water tub. <P>SOLUTION: The washing machine includes: a detergent feeding device 10 for feeding the detergent into the water tub 2; a water injection path 12 for introducing washing water fed from a water supply valve 8 into the water tub 2; a heating device 15 provided in the water injection path 12; a circulation pump 16 for feeding the washing water heated by the heating device 15 into the water tub 2; and control means 19 for controlling a motor 7, etc. to sequentially control washing, rinsing, and spin-drying, etc. The control means 19 feeds the washing water together with the detergent into the water injection path 12 when washing is started, and guides the washing water heated by the heating device 15 provided in the water injection path 12 into the water tub 2 by the circulation pump 16. <P>COPYRIGHT: (C)2011,JPO&INPIT

しかしながら、前記従来の構成では、供給される水の硬度が高くなると、洗剤が溶解しにくく、回転ドラムの回転だけでは十分に溶解することができないため、ヒータによる洗濯水の加熱に加え、撹拌によって洗剤の溶解を促進することも考えられているが、ヒータによって洗濯水を加熱する場合は、水槽に貯留した洗濯水と、加熱された洗濯水と接触する水槽、回転ドラムおよび洗濯物全体を加熱することとなり、ヒータの消費電力量が多くなるという問題があった。   However, in the conventional configuration, when the hardness of the supplied water becomes high, the detergent is difficult to dissolve, and cannot be sufficiently dissolved only by the rotation of the rotating drum. Although it is also considered to promote the dissolution of the detergent, when the washing water is heated by the heater, the washing water stored in the aquarium, the aquarium in contact with the heated washing water, the rotating drum, and the entire laundry are heated. As a result, there is a problem that the power consumption of the heater increases.

また、水槽に貯留した洗濯水を循環させて加熱する構成であるため、水槽内に洗濯水を貯留した時点では、溶解している洗剤はその一部であり、循環と加熱によって洗剤の溶解が進行する。したがって、洗濯の進行とともに洗剤が溶解した洗濯水が生成されることになるため、洗濯を開始してから洗剤が溶解した洗濯水で洗濯がおこなわれるまでに時間がかかり、洗濯の開始当初から効果的に洗浄することができないという問題があった。また、洗濯の開始当初は、水槽に貯留した洗濯水に含まれている、溶けていない洗剤が洗濯物に混合された状態であるため循環させることが難しく、溶解に時間がかかり洗いむらの原因になるという問題があった。   In addition, since the washing water stored in the water tank is circulated and heated, when the washing water is stored in the water tank, the dissolved detergent is a part thereof, and the detergent is dissolved by circulation and heating. proceed. Therefore, since washing water in which the detergent is dissolved is generated as the washing progresses, it takes time from the start of washing until washing is performed with the washing water in which the detergent is dissolved. There was a problem that it could not be cleaned. Also, at the beginning of washing, it is difficult to circulate because the undissolved detergent contained in the washing water stored in the aquarium is mixed in the laundry, and it takes time to dissolve and causes uneven washing There was a problem of becoming.

本発明は、前記従来の課題を解決するもので、水槽内へ供給されるまでに洗剤を効果的に溶解するようにした洗濯機を提供することを目的とする。   This invention solves the said conventional subject, and it aims at providing the washing machine which dissolved the detergent effectively until it supplies in the water tank.

前記従来の課題を解決するために、本発明の洗濯機は、水槽内に洗剤を供給する洗剤供給装置と、給水弁から給水された洗濯水を前記水槽内へ導入する注水路と、前記注水路に設けた加熱装置と、前記加熱装置によって加熱された洗濯水を前記水槽内へ供給する循環ポンプと、モータ等を制御し、洗濯、すすぎ、脱水等を逐次制御する制御手段とを備え、前記制御手段は、洗濯の開始時に洗剤とともに洗濯水を前記注水路へ供給し、前記注水路に設けた加熱装置によって加熱された洗濯水を前記循環ポンプによって前記水槽内へ導入するようにしたものである。   In order to solve the conventional problems, a washing machine of the present invention includes a detergent supply device that supplies a detergent into a water tank, a water supply channel that introduces the wash water supplied from a water supply valve into the water tank, and the injection machine. A heating device provided in the water channel, a circulation pump that supplies the washing water heated by the heating device into the water tank, and a control unit that sequentially controls washing, rinsing, dehydration, and the like by controlling a motor and the like, The control means supplies the washing water together with the detergent to the water injection channel at the start of washing, and introduces the washing water heated by the heating device provided in the water injection channel into the water tank by the circulation pump. It is.

これによって、洗剤を溶解させた洗濯水を水槽内へ供給することができ、洗濯の開始時から洗濯物に洗剤を効果的に作用させて洗浄効果を高めることができる。   Thus, the washing water in which the detergent is dissolved can be supplied into the water tank, and the washing effect can be enhanced by causing the detergent to effectively act on the laundry from the start of washing.

本発明の洗濯機は、洗剤を溶解させた洗濯水を水槽内へ供給することができ、洗濯の開始時から洗濯物に洗剤を効果的に作用させて洗浄効果を高めることができる。   The washing machine of the present invention can supply the washing water in which the detergent is dissolved into the aquarium, and can enhance the washing effect by effectively causing the detergent to act on the laundry from the start of washing.

図1〜図3において、筐体1内にサスペンション機構(図示せず)によって水槽2が弾性支持されている。水槽2内に有底円筒形に形成された洗濯槽としての回転ドラム3を回転自在に設け、その回転軸心を前上がりに傾斜させて配設している。水槽2の正面側には回転ドラム3の開口端に通じる衣類投入口4が形成され、筐体1の正面側に形成された開口部を閉じる開閉自在な扉5を開くことにより、衣類投入口4を通して回転ドラム3内に対して衣類等の洗濯物を出し入れすることができる。   1 to 3, a water tank 2 is elastically supported in a housing 1 by a suspension mechanism (not shown). A rotating drum 3 as a washing tub formed in a cylindrical shape with a bottom is provided in the water tub 2 so as to be freely rotatable, and its rotation axis is inclined forward and disposed. On the front side of the aquarium 2 is formed a clothing input port 4 leading to the opening end of the rotary drum 3, and by opening an openable / closable door 5 for closing the opening formed on the front side of the housing 1, 4, laundry such as clothes can be taken in and out of the rotary drum 3.

回転ドラム3には、その周側面に水槽2内に連通する多数の透孔(図示せず)が形成され、内周面の複数の位置に撹拌用の突起6が設けられている。回転ドラム3は水槽2の背面側に取り付けられたモータ7によって正転および逆転方向に回転し、回転ドラム3内に投入された衣類等の洗濯物を撹拌しながら洗濯をおこなう。   The rotating drum 3 is formed with a large number of through holes (not shown) communicating with the inside of the water tank 2 on its peripheral side surface, and agitation protrusions 6 are provided at a plurality of positions on the inner peripheral surface. The rotating drum 3 is rotated in the normal direction and the reverse direction by a motor 7 attached to the back side of the water tank 2, and washing is performed while stirring laundry such as clothes put in the rotating drum 3.

洗濯水を水槽2内へ給水する給水弁8を筐体1内の上部に配設し、筐体1の外部から供給される水道水等を供給する。給水弁8から供給される水道水等の洗濯水は、注水ノズル9から洗剤供給装置10に給水される。洗濯時は洗剤供給装置10の洗剤ケース11に所定量投入されている洗濯用の洗剤Aとともに、注水路12に流入する。   A water supply valve 8 for supplying washing water into the aquarium 2 is provided in the upper part of the housing 1 to supply tap water supplied from the outside of the housing 1. Washing water such as tap water supplied from the water supply valve 8 is supplied from the water injection nozzle 9 to the detergent supply device 10. At the time of washing, it flows into the water injection channel 12 together with the laundry detergent A that has been put into the detergent case 11 of the detergent supply device 10.

注水路12には、水槽2の底部にその一端を接続した循環水路13の他端を接続するとともに、洗剤Aが溶け込んだ洗濯水を回転ドラム3へ吐出する注水部14を設けている。注水路12を流れる洗濯水は、水槽2へ導入される前に加熱装置15で加熱される。加熱装置15は、注水路12と循環水路13の接続部から注水部14の間に配設している。   The water injection passage 12 is provided with a water injection portion 14 for connecting the other end of the circulation water passage 13 having one end connected to the bottom of the water tank 2 and discharging the washing water in which the detergent A is dissolved to the rotating drum 3. The washing water flowing through the water injection channel 12 is heated by the heating device 15 before being introduced into the water tank 2. The heating device 15 is disposed between the water injection section 14 from the connection portion between the water injection path 12 and the circulation water path 13.

注水路12を流れる洗剤Aを含んだ洗濯水は循環ポンプ16で加圧される。洗濯水を回転ドラム3内へ導入する循環ポンプ16は、加熱装置15と注水部14の間に配設され、循環ポンプ16の上流側に加熱装置15を配設している。   The washing water containing the detergent A flowing through the water injection channel 12 is pressurized by the circulation pump 16. The circulation pump 16 that introduces the washing water into the rotary drum 3 is disposed between the heating device 15 and the water injection unit 14, and the heating device 15 is disposed upstream of the circulation pump 16.

注水路12は、循環ポンプ16の上流側に曲がりくねった蛇行水路17が設けてあり、この蛇行水路17を流れる洗濯水を加熱装置15で加熱するようにしている。加熱装置15は板状のヒータで構成し、このヒータ上を洗濯水が流れて加熱されるようにしている。18は注水路12を流れる洗濯水の温度を検知する水温検知手段で、蛇行水路17の出口の近傍に設けてあり、水温検知手段18で検知した洗濯水の温度に基き、制御手段19によって加熱装置15を制御し、洗濯水を洗剤の溶解に適した温度に加熱するようにしている。   The water injection channel 12 is provided with a meandering water channel 17 that is winding on the upstream side of the circulation pump 16, and the washing water flowing through the serpentine water channel 17 is heated by the heating device 15. The heating device 15 is composed of a plate-shaped heater, and washing water flows over the heater to be heated. Reference numeral 18 denotes a water temperature detecting means for detecting the temperature of the washing water flowing through the water injection path 12, which is provided in the vicinity of the outlet of the meandering water path 17 and is heated by the control means 19 based on the temperature of the washing water detected by the water temperature detecting means 18. The device 15 is controlled so that the washing water is heated to a temperature suitable for dissolving the detergent.

なお、20は水槽2内の洗濯水を排出する排水路で、洗濯およびすすぎの終わった洗濯水を排水ポンプ21によって機外へ排出する。   Reference numeral 20 denotes a drainage channel for discharging the washing water in the water tank 2, and the washing water after washing and rinsing is discharged to the outside by the drainage pump 21.

以上のように構成された本発明の洗濯機について、以下その動作、作用を説明する。まず、洗い工程は、筐体1内の上部に設けられている洗剤ケース11に洗濯用の洗剤Aを所定量投入し、回転ドラム3内に洗濯物を投入して運転を開始すると、給水弁8から洗剤ケース11に水道水が供給され、洗剤ケース11内の洗剤Aとともに、水槽2に接続された注水路12を経て蛇行水路17に到達する。   About the washing machine of this invention comprised as mentioned above, the operation | movement and an effect | action are demonstrated below. First, in the washing process, when a predetermined amount of laundry detergent A is put into a detergent case 11 provided in the upper part of the housing 1 and laundry is put into the rotary drum 3 to start operation, The tap water is supplied from 8 to the detergent case 11, and together with the detergent A in the detergent case 11, reaches the meandering water channel 17 through the water injection channel 12 connected to the water tank 2.

ここで、洗剤Aを含んだ洗濯水は蛇行水路17の通過時に加熱装置15で加熱され、洗剤の溶解に適した温度(一般的には、35〜40℃)に加熱される。洗濯水の温度は、蛇行水路17の出口の近傍に設けた水温検知手段18で検知され、水温が例えば20度以下の低温の場合に加熱装置15で加熱される。加熱装置15が作動する水温は任意に設定可能であり、10℃以下のときに作動させるようにしてもよい。   Here, the washing water containing the detergent A is heated by the heating device 15 when passing through the meandering water channel 17 and is heated to a temperature suitable for dissolving the detergent (generally 35 to 40 ° C.). The temperature of the washing water is detected by the water temperature detecting means 18 provided in the vicinity of the outlet of the meandering water channel 17, and is heated by the heating device 15 when the water temperature is a low temperature of 20 degrees or less, for example. The water temperature at which the heating device 15 operates can be arbitrarily set, and may be operated when the temperature is 10 ° C. or lower.

そして、通過する洗濯水の温度が、例えば35℃に上昇すると加熱装置15の通電を停
止し、洗濯水が所定の設定温度になるように制御手段19によって加熱装置15を制御し、洗剤の溶解に適した温度に加熱するようにしている。洗濯水の加熱は任意に設定可能であり、常時動作させることができるほか、必要に応じて手動で動作させることができる。
When the temperature of the washing water passing through rises to, for example, 35 ° C., the energization of the heating device 15 is stopped. It is designed to be heated to a suitable temperature. The heating of the washing water can be arbitrarily set, and can be operated at all times, or can be manually operated as necessary.

所定の温度に加熱された洗濯水は、加熱装置15の下流に配設された循環ポンプ16で加圧され、洗濯の開始時に検知した洗濯物の量に応じた所定量の洗濯水を水槽2内に貯留する。循環ポンプ16は洗濯水を加圧しながら撹拌するので、洗剤の溶けやすい温度に加熱された洗濯水に確実に溶解され、水槽2内へ導入される前に洗剤が溶解された洗濯水にすることができ、未溶解の洗剤が水槽2内で洗濯物との混合を防止することができる。   Washing water heated to a predetermined temperature is pressurized by a circulation pump 16 disposed downstream of the heating device 15, and a predetermined amount of washing water corresponding to the amount of laundry detected at the start of washing is supplied to the aquarium 2. Store in. Since the circulation pump 16 is stirred while pressurizing the washing water, the washing water is surely dissolved in the washing water heated to a temperature at which the detergent is easy to dissolve, and the detergent is dissolved before being introduced into the water tank 2. Undissolved detergent can be prevented from mixing with the laundry in the water tank 2.

モータ7により回転ドラム3が回転駆動されて洗い工程が開始されると、回転ドラム3内の洗濯物は、回転ドラム3の内周壁に設けられた撹拌用の突起6によって、回転方向に持ち上げられて落下する撹拌動作が繰り返され、洗濯物は叩き洗いの作用によって洗濯される。   When the rotary drum 3 is rotationally driven by the motor 7 and the washing process is started, the laundry in the rotary drum 3 is lifted in the rotational direction by the stirring protrusions 6 provided on the inner peripheral wall of the rotary drum 3. Then, the falling stirring operation is repeated, and the laundry is washed by the action of tapping.

回転ドラム3が回転駆動される洗い工程の開始時より、洗剤が溶解された洗濯水で洗浄することができるので、洗剤が溶けるまでの無駄な時間がなく、洗浄効率を高めることができる。また、洗い工程では、循環ポンプ16を駆動することにより、水槽2内の洗濯水が循環水路13から蛇行水路17の上流側で注水路12に入り、加熱装置15および循環ポンプ16を通って注水部14から回転ドラム3内に戻すことができ、洗いながら洗濯水を所定の温度に加熱して洗浄効果を高めることができる。   Since washing can be performed with washing water in which the detergent is dissolved from the start of the washing process in which the rotary drum 3 is driven to rotate, there is no wasted time until the detergent is dissolved, and washing efficiency can be improved. In the washing step, the circulation pump 16 is driven so that the washing water in the water tub 2 enters the water injection path 12 from the circulation water path 13 upstream of the meandering water path 17, and passes through the heating device 15 and the circulation pump 16. The washing water can be heated to a predetermined temperature while washing and the washing effect can be enhanced.

所定の洗濯時間の後、汚れた洗濯水は水槽2の排水口に接続された排水路20を通り、水槽2の下方に設けた排水ポンプ21により筐体1の外部に排水され、回転ドラム3を高速回転させる脱水動作により洗濯物に含まれた洗濯水を脱水し、その後、水槽2内に注水路12から新しい洗濯水を注水してすすぎ工程が実行される。   After a predetermined washing time, the dirty washing water passes through the drainage channel 20 connected to the drainage port of the water tank 2 and is drained to the outside of the housing 1 by the drainage pump 21 provided below the water tank 2, and the rotating drum 3. The washing water contained in the laundry is dehydrated by the dehydrating operation of rotating the water at a high speed, and then a new washing water is poured into the water tank 2 from the water pouring channel 12 to perform a rinsing step.

すすぎ工程においても、洗い工程と同様の撹拌動作を所定時間繰り返す、すすぎ洗いが実行され、所定のすすぎ時間の後、汚れたすすぎ水が排水路20より機外へ排出され、回転ドラム3を高速回転させる脱水動作により洗濯物に含まれたすすぎ水を脱水し、運転を終了する。   In the rinsing process, the same agitating operation as in the washing process is repeated for a predetermined time, and rinsing is performed. After the predetermined rinsing time, dirty rinsing water is discharged from the drainage channel 20 to the outside, and the rotating drum 3 is moved at high speed. The rinse water contained in the laundry is dehydrated by the rotating dehydrating operation, and the operation is terminated.

以上のように、本発明の洗濯機は、洗濯の開始時に洗濯水を洗剤とともに注水路12へ供給し、注水路12に設けた加熱装置15によって加熱された洗濯水を循環ポンプ16によって水槽2内へ導入するようにしたものであり、洗剤Aを含んだ洗濯水を水槽2内へ導入する前に、洗剤を洗濯水に確実に溶解させることができ、洗濯の開始時から洗濯物に洗剤を効果的に作用させて洗浄効果を高めることができる。   As described above, the washing machine of the present invention supplies the washing water together with the detergent to the water injection channel 12 at the start of washing, and the washing water heated by the heating device 15 provided in the water injection channel 12 is supplied to the water tank 2 by the circulation pump 16. Before the washing water containing the detergent A is introduced into the aquarium 2, the detergent can be surely dissolved in the washing water, and the detergent is added to the laundry from the start of washing. Can be effectively operated to enhance the cleaning effect.

(実施の形態2)
図4は、本発明の第2の実施の形態における洗濯機のブロック構成図である。本実施の形態の特徴は、注水路12を流れる洗濯水の温度を検知する水温検知手段18を設けるとともに、注水路12を流れる洗濯水を加圧し撹拌する循環ポンプ16の回転数を可変自在に設けたものである。他の構成は実施の形態1と同じであり、詳細な説明は実施の形態1のものを援用する。
(Embodiment 2)
FIG. 4 is a block configuration diagram of a washing machine according to the second embodiment of the present invention. The feature of the present embodiment is that a water temperature detecting means 18 for detecting the temperature of the washing water flowing through the water injection path 12 is provided, and the rotation speed of the circulation pump 16 that pressurizes and agitates the washing water flowing through the water injection path 12 can be varied. It is provided. Other configurations are the same as those of the first embodiment, and those in the first embodiment are used for the detailed description.

回転ドラム3内に洗濯物を投入して運転を開始すると、給水弁8から洗剤ケース11に水道水が供給され、洗剤ケース11内の洗剤Aとともに、水槽2に接続された注水路12を経て蛇行水路17に到達し、注水路12を流れる洗濯水の温度を水温検知手段18によって検知する。制御手段19は、水温検知手段18によって検知した洗濯水の温度に基いて加熱装置15を制御し、洗剤の溶解に適した温度に加熱するとともに、循環ポンプ16
の回転数を制御するようにしている。
When the laundry is put into the rotating drum 3 and the operation is started, tap water is supplied from the water supply valve 8 to the detergent case 11, and together with the detergent A in the detergent case 11, through the water injection path 12 connected to the water tank 2. The temperature of the washing water that reaches the meandering water channel 17 and flows through the water injection channel 12 is detected by the water temperature detection means 18. The control means 19 controls the heating device 15 based on the temperature of the washing water detected by the water temperature detection means 18 and heats it to a temperature suitable for dissolving the detergent.
The number of rotations is controlled.

上記構成により、注水路12を流れる洗濯水を洗剤の溶解に適した温度に加熱することができ、循環ポンプ16による洗剤の溶解を効果的にするとともに、水槽2へ導入される洗濯水の温度を精度よく最適化することができ、洗剤の成分である酵素を活性化することができる。   With the above configuration, the washing water flowing through the water injection channel 12 can be heated to a temperature suitable for dissolving the detergent, so that the detergent can be effectively dissolved by the circulation pump 16 and the temperature of the washing water introduced into the water tank 2 can be increased. Can be optimized with high accuracy, and the enzyme which is a component of the detergent can be activated.
